I have made an attempt at the Lady of Scalot, 13th century Italian novellina.
Note that the number of the novellina is 82, not 81 as in the source (which omits to number the proem).
The author is generally known as "Anonymous Florentine of the 13th century".
The complete title of the collection is "Il Novellino. Le ciento novelle antike".
The translation by Roscoe is somewhat loose and inaccurate, but it was the only one I could find.

The story is practically forgotten in Italy, though it had quite a resonance in British poetry and art.
Here, https://librivox.org/multilingual-short-works-collection-023-poetry-prose-by-various/ , I recorded the original in Italian.
At the time, they had this idea that Love urges you to love back, in some way, and they even had a… manual for loving well, https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/De_amore_(Andreas_Capellanus)
Dante would have later encoded the notion in one verse: Amor, ch'a nullo amato amar perdona.
